Joe Beeler (Arizona / Missouri, 1931-2006), cowboy napping with horse and saddle, watercolor on paper, signed lower right
sight: 16 x 12 in., frame: 24.5 x 20.5 in.
Provenance: Property from a home in Canyon Lake, Texas
A founding member of the Cowboy Artists of America, Joe Beeler was a pioneer in contemporary western art and is accomplished in both painting and bronzes. At annual exhibitions of the CAA, Beeler has earned numerous Sculpture Awards: Silver, 2000; Gold 1993; Gold and Silver, 1990; Silver 1973; and Gold, 1971, 1969, and 1967. In 2001, he received the CAA Special Lifetime Achievement Award.
